Cloud solutions refer to the delivery of computing services, including software, storage, databases, networking, and other resources, over the internet. These services are typically provided by cloud service providers (CSPs) who own and operate the underlying infrastructure required for running applications and storing data.
Cloud solutions offer numerous advantages over traditional on-premises infrastructure. They provide scalable and flexible computing resources, allowing businesses to rapidly scale up or down based on their needs. This eliminates the need for large upfront investments in hardware and software and enables organizations to pay only for the resources they actually use.
Some common types of cloud solutions include:
Infrastructure as a Service (IaaS): This provides virtualized computing resources such as virtual machines, storage, and networks. Users have control over the operating systems, applications, and configurations, while the CSP manages the underlying infrastructure.
Platform as a Service (PaaS): PaaS offers a development environment and tools that allow developers to build, test, and deploy applications without worrying about the underlying infrastructure. The CSP manages the hardware and software infrastructure, and developers can focus on writing code.
Software as a Service (SaaS): SaaS delivers software applications over the internet on a subscription basis. Users can access and use the applications through a web browser or a thin client. Examples of SaaS include email services, customer relationship management (CRM) software, and collaboration tools.
Cloud solutions provide benefits such as increased scalability, cost-efficiency, accessibility from anywhere with an internet connection, automatic software updates, and improved collaboration among teams. They have transformed the way businesses and individuals consume and deliver computing services, making technology more accessible and adaptable to changing needs.